开放Latarjet手术中的关节盂唇重建

Capsulolabral Reconstruction During the Open Latarjet Procedure.

作者信息

Nabergoj Marko, Zumstein Matthias, Denard Patrick J, Collin Philippe, Ho Sean Wei Loong, Wang Sidi, Lädermann Alexandre

机构信息

Valdoltra Orthopaedic Hospital, Ankaran, Slovenia.

Faculty of Medicine, University of Ljubljana, Ljubljana, Slovenia.

出版信息

Arthrosc Tech. 2021 Oct 6;10(11):e2397-e2406. doi: 10.1016/j.eats.2021.07.017. eCollection 2021 Nov.

DOI:10.1016/j.eats.2021.07.017
PMID:34868840
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C8626587/
Abstract

Surgical treatment of anterior glenohumeral joint instability can be challenging and carries the inherent risk of recurrent instability, dislocation arthropathy, and postoperative loss of external rotation. In the current manuscript, a technique for combined reconstruction of anterior labrum and capsule, with concomitant reduction of the humeral head during anterior capsule reconstruction in open Latarjet procedure, is presented. Analogous to other techniques, the coracoid graft is fixed on the anteroinferior part of the glenoid between 3 and 5 o'clock. However, for this technique, reattachment of the labrum is performed between the native glenoid and the bone graft. Additionally, during the reconstruction of the anterior capsule on the coracoacromial ligament, while the operated arm is held in external rotation to avoid the postoperative rotational deficit, the humeral head is reduced posteriorly in the center of the glenoid during adduction, slight anterior forward flexion, and a posterior lever push. By doing so, the inherent theoretical risks of persistent instability and dislocation arthropathy are believed to be decreased. Further studies are needed to clarify the long-term consequences of this surgical technique in the clinical setting.

摘要

肩关节前向不稳的手术治疗具有挑战性,且存在复发性不稳、脱位性关节病及术后外旋丧失等固有风险。在本论文中,介绍了一种在开放性Latarjet手术中,在前关节囊重建时联合重建前盂唇和关节囊,并同时复位肱骨头的技术。与其他技术类似,喙突移植物固定于肩胛盂前下部3点至5点位置。然而,对于该技术,盂唇的重新附着是在天然肩胛盂与骨移植物之间进行的。此外,在喙肩韧带上前关节囊重建过程中,当患侧上肢保持外旋以避免术后旋转功能障碍时,在内收、轻度前屈及向后杠杆推挤动作下,肱骨头在肩胛盂中心向后复位。通过这样做,持续性不稳和脱位性关节病的固有理论风险被认为会降低。需要进一步研究以阐明该手术技术在临床环境中的长期后果。
